Postby peterber » Fri Aug 21, 2009 7:51 pm

I'd say Phuket Thailand. I was there last year in October and the weather was pretty good. Mostly sunny with the occasional torrential downpour. There is lots of family friendly hotels as the Thai have catered to European and Australian tourists for decades. Lots of activities as well like watersports, snorkeling, fishing, elephant riding, island hopping to islands like Koh Phi Phi (from the movie the Beach) and James Bond Island from one of he James Bond movies. Many hotels also have kids clubs where the organize special activities for kids thogh these are probably more happening during high season - December - February.

Postby Rezitator » Sat Aug 22, 2009 12:46 am

What do you look for? Entertainment, nature, adventure for children?

SE-Asia is pretty fine and easy reachable (after all you do certainly not wane spent the holiday in stop-overs). But consider malaria and others in SE-Asia.
North Sulawesi and Bali is quite safe (while this is relative).

My tip, take Singapore Air midnight flight to Singapore and a follow up flight a couple of hours later to Bali or North Sulawesi. You will be at 5pm at any destination with one of the best airlines (RMB 4500).
The statement that is SE-Asia Monsoon is not applied to all areas, so don’t get worried.

Why not holiday on an island? I travel this area since 20 years, we took even our 6 month son with us, a paradise for children. PM me for information if you like.
